WebMatrix使您能夠輕松創建網站。您可以從一個開源應用程序(比如WordPress、Joomla、 DotNetNuke或Orchard)開始,WebMatrix會為您處理下載、安裝和配置這些應用程序的任務?;蛘吣梢允褂迷S多內置的模板自行編寫代碼,這些模板有助于您迅速上手。無論您做何選擇,WebMatrix都提供了您的網站運行所需的一切內容,包括Web服務器、數據庫和框架。通過在您的開發桌面使用與您將在Web主機上使用的相同堆棧,將網站上線的過程變得既輕松又順利。
您可以從http://web.ms/webmatrix下載它。
現在您只需花幾個小時便可學會使用WebMatrix、CSS、HTML、HTML5、ASP.NET、SQL、數據庫等知識以及如何編寫簡單的Web應用程序。內容如下:
您經歷了很長一個過程!從最開始創建簡單的HTML網頁,然后了解如何設置它的樣式,到現在您創建了一個完全動態的網站,您可以利用位于服務器端的數據庫中的數據生成它的網頁。您也可以編輯、更新和刪除數據庫中的記錄,展示完整的Web應用程序場景。
盡管此應用程序非常簡單,但它是使用ASP.Net和WebMatrix中的Razor構建的完整Web應用程序的基礎。您一定覺得它很簡單!
查找主機供應商
但最后還有一個步驟,那就是使用虛擬主機供應商將您的應用程序發布到Internet上。
WebMatrix隨帶了一個集成的虛擬主機庫,它有助于您找到適合您的網站的最佳主機供應商。如果轉到WebMatrix中的“Site”工作區,您將看到以下界面:
向Cytanium注冊
對于本部分,我將使用Cytanium,因為他們擁有適用于WebMatrix的免費主機產品。
訪問他們的網站并單擊直觀的“Free Signup”按鈕:
您將被要求提供您的免費帳戶的非?;镜募毠?,也就是您的姓名,以及他們可以向您發送注冊詳細信息的電子郵件地址。
配置WebMatrix以發布到Cytanium
單擊“Register”并等待片刻,您將從noreply@cytanium.com獲得一封電子郵件。在此電子郵件中向下滾動,找到名為“WebMatrix-WebDeploy(preferred)”的部分——它應該類似于下圖:
現在在WebMatrix中打開Sites工作區并找到“Publish”按鈕。單擊它底部的箭頭展開它并選擇“Settings”
將打開發布設置。填寫您從電子郵件中獲得的詳細信息:
單擊“Validate Connection”確保設置是正確的:
如果它們是正確的,您應該看到“Connected Successfully”標志,如上圖所示。
單擊“Save”退出Publish Settings對話框。
現在再次展開“Publish”按鈕,這次選擇“Publish...”
您將看到一個“Publish Preview”屏幕,其中WebMatrix確定了您網站上的更改。取決于您最近所執行的操作,您可能看到的設置與此處不同,尤其是在第一次發布時,服務器上缺少您的開發PC上的許多文件依賴關系。如果屬于這種情況,不要擔憂。只需確保像下圖這樣選擇了數據庫框并單擊“Continue”。
發布將開始,您將在WebMatrix窗口底部的黃色進度欄上看到它的進度。當完成時您將看到進度完成,為方便起見,您將獲得已完成網站的URL:
聯機查看您的網站
單擊URL,您將看到該網站正在Internet上運行。您也可能看到“Website Coming Soon”消息,這是因為您的網站上還沒有默認網頁。對于現在,選擇該URL并在末尾添加/dataMovies.cshtml,如下所示:
http://laurencemoro02.webmatrix01.cytanium.com/dataMovies.cshtml
(其中laurencemoro02.webmatrix01.cytanium.com是我的網站,您將有一個不同的地址)
聲明:本網頁內容旨在傳播知識,若有侵權等問題請及時與本網聯系,我們將在第一時間刪除處理。TEL:0731-84117792 E-MAIL:11247931@qq.com